WebFeb 2, 2024 · The contestability clause describes the circumstances around the death of the policyholder and is commonly applied in the first two years of the policy. During this time, insurers can deny claims for many reasons, such as performing an illegal act or suicide. WebAug 28, 2024 · The degree of contestability; i.e. barriers to entry. Government regulation. There are different possible outcomes for oligopoly: Stable prices (e.g. through kinked demand curve) – firms concentrate on non-price competition. Price wars (competitive oligopoly) Collusion- leading to higher prices.
